Alright, so I just bought my First Nintendo Famicom. :)

It didn't come with any AC adapter, but the same seller has a japanese AC adapter going as well, Can I use an American AC adapter? I would think so, because the famicom only needs 10v right?

Or if not, could I plug the Japanese AC adapter in here in america? the Voltage is only 20v higher, would It damage the Adapter?

The American NES AC Adaptor will work with it perfectly. The US NES AC will work with the AV Famicom as well if you ever get one later.
